B 1s binding energies in MBPh4, where M is Na, K, Rb, Cs, and NH4

Description

The results of an x-ray photoelectron spectroscopy study of the B 1s binding energy (BE) shift in a series of tetraphenylborates, MBPh4, where M is Na, K, Rb, Cs, and NH4+, which are isostructural are presented. The data are recorded in terms of the relative shift of C 1s and B 1s and average values according to the relationship Δ = BE/sub C 1s/-BE/sub B 1s/, and generally the value of Δ was found to decrease as cation size increases. Values for cation size and electronegativity are also tabulated and show a reasonable correlation with Δ, suggesting a decrease in anion-cation charge transfer as cation size is increased. 1 table
